A technology firm specializing in security solutions in Romsey is seeking an Apprentice Engineer. This role offers a Degree Apprenticeship focusing on areas like cyber security, AI/ML, and data science. Apprentices will undergo a comprehensive boot camp and join projects tackling national safety challenges.
Essential requirements include:
- At least 96 UCAS points or equivalent
- A proactive nature
- Interest in programming languages like Python and Java
The company provides hybrid working options and various employee benefits.
